#93811 - quadomatic - Fri Jul 21, 2006 12:27 pm

you can encode a dpg with fairly high settings in batchdpg and have 2.5MB per minute.

8GB card=3200 min of video
4GB=1600 min
2GB=800 min
1GB=400 min
512MB=200 min
256MB=100 min

I think a 2GB card goes a long way. You can get one for $50 and tigerdirect, no rebate.
